Gather Resources

Just like in Settlers of Catan, gather resources to build homes. You’ll need 10 homes for the 4-player game.
Draw from choices

Just like in Ticket to Ride, choose two cards from either face up or face down. Use your cards to build your homes.
Play Unique Characters

You may choose:
- Jorvar who gets to go first, swaps an event card with someone else, or in the last week chooses one player who doesn’t have to draw an event card.
- Arnor who can use 1 lichen and 1 water in exchange for 1 malachite, and can disregard one cave-in per round.
- Bergmund who can roll a dice and get ice rat, snow fox, lizard, or shkatad, and can draw one additional ice rat.
- Iuun who can clear the face up resources into the discard pile, drawing one from those instead of drawing her two resources. She can also choose to place her cards that are discarded from a calamity either in the discard pile or face down on the draw pile.
Just like in Arkham Horror: the card game you choose which player at the outset of the game, and then role-play or not as you see fit.
Lore Quotes

Just like in Magic the Gathering, each card has a quote from Kristjan’s Rise, the story that connects to the game premise.
Event Cards

Each round, draw event cards that make the game progressively harder like in Thanos Rising. And as the game progresses, you’ll shuffle in even more catastrophe events.
